At its annual iPhonepalooza today, Apple announced a new feature aimed at making it easier to know where an image came from or whether it’s been edited — the sort of provenance data that could be useful in detecting images altered by AI.

First rumored last month, Apple Reference Image will work with the camera cluster on the just-announced iPhone 18 Pro and Pro Max. With the feature turned on, iPhone photos can be, in effect, saved twice — once as a normal, editable photo and once as an Apple Reference Image. The reference image will have a unique ID embedded in the image’s metadata that proves that the image was actually captured by a real iPhone camera, not generated by GPT-Image, Nano Banana, or any other AI image model.

Think of it as a counterpart to something like Google’s SynthID. SynthID is a signal that Gemini embeds in AI-generated images to proclaim: “This is fake.” Apple Reference Image will instead say: “This is real.”

But Apple and Google take significantly different approaches in generating this proof. SynthID embeds its signal directly within the pixels of the image — invisible to humans but visible to AI-detection tools. Apple Reference Image data is instead injected into the image’s metadata; the actual image isn’t altered. Capture telemetry data (like hardware IDs and sensor signatures) is sent up to Apple’s Private Cloud Compute, which then creates a unique signature tying the reference image to that specific iPhone. (Apple promises it doesn’t see the actual photo, only data about it, and the process only runs on photos you choose to sign.)

If you think of SynthID as a tag that follows an image around the web, Apple Reference Image is more like a receipt the photographer can show later as proof of origin. (Apple calls it a “digital negative.”) If AI-doctored versions of a photo start circulating online, a photojournalist could produce the reference image to conclusively prove what the camera sensor originally saw.

Camera companies like Nikon and Canon have embraced a different metadata-driven provenance standard named C2PA Content Credentials — C2PA standing for the Coalition for Content Provenance and Authenticity. Google also supports the C2PA standard in its Pixel phones, and C2PA has some European media company members (Die Zeit, France TV, AFP). But Apple hasn’t signed on to using Content Credentials — and now we know it believes it has a better approach.
